Jul 9, 1952 – Feb 3, 2025
Joseph W. Koma, 72, of Hahn's Dairy Road, Palmerton, died peacefully Monday morning, Feb 3, 2025, in his home. He was the husband of Diana S. (Kromer) Koma since Jan 8, 1977. Born in Palmerton, he was a son of the late Frank and Mary (Olszewski) Koma. Joseph was owner/operator/agent of the...
